The Struggle
Even with 10-piston calipers, a 2.1-ton sedan faces significant dynamic challenges with standard iron rotors:
- Unsprung Mass Penalty: The gigantic 420mm iron rotors are incredibly heavy (16kg+). This excess rotating mass fights against the air suspension, making the ride feel busier over imperfections and dulling turn-in response.
- Thermal Saturation: Arresting a heavy sedan from Autobahn speeds generates immense heat. Iron rotors eventually heat soak, leading to a "long" pedal feel during repeated high-speed stops.
- Brake Dust: The large pads required to stop the vehicle generate excessive black dust, coating the intricate 21-inch wheels within days of washing.

Compatibility Redline
This rotor-only swap is strictly engineered for Porsche Panamera (971) models equipped with the factory fixed 10-piston front calipers (typically Turbo / Turbo S models). It is designed to work seamlessly with the original hydraulic system and electronic parking brake without requiring caliper spacers or bracket modifications.
Engineering Validation
1. Synergy with 10-Piston Calipers
The factory Akebono 10-piston calipers are masterpieces of engineering. By pairing them with StopFlex carbon-ceramic rotors, you remove the thermal bottleneck. The result is a braking system with virtually infinite heat capacity, capable of repeated high-speed decelerations without fade, allowing the calipers to deliver their full clamping force consistently.
2. Transformative Weight Reduction
Our carbon-ceramic discs are up to 50% lighter than the factory iron rotors. This substantial reduction in unsprung mass from all four corners enhances the Panamera's sublime balance and agility. The steering feels lighter and more precise, and the air suspension can react faster to road surface changes, improving ride comfort.
3. Fade-Proof Confidence
The massive 420mm (16.5 in) front and 380mm (15.0 in) rear rotors provide incredible thermal capacity (stable up to 900°C), ensuring absolute stability when decelerating the heavy sedan from high speed. This delivers fade-proof performance you can trust, whether on the Autobahn or a mountain pass.
